Output 23316c91564e775f58152e384f668144fecee60941264c364bb812b20f23f26c:0

value
6942995837519
script pubkey
OP_0 OP_PUSHBYTES_20 b7f6e438cc6fb03682ba44b7d53c6aae6d601530
address
tb1qklmwgwxvd7crdq46gjma20r24ekkq9fsgx4hn2
transaction
23316c91564e775f58152e384f668144fecee60941264c364bb812b20f23f26c
confirmations
161329
spent
true